Discovering the Schönbrunn Gardens

After exploring the magnificent interiors of Schönbrunn Palace, guests now venture into the expansive Schönbrunn Gardens, a UNESCO World Heritage site.
Spanning over 450 acres, the gardens feature meticulously manicured landscapes, ornate fountains, and hidden paths. Highlights include the stunning Gloriette structure atop a hill, offering panoramic views of Vienna.
Guests can stroll through the vast gardens, discovering hidden gems like the Palm House, Orangery, and the world’s oldest zoo.
With numerous options for exploring the grounds, the Schönbrunn Gardens provide a serene escape from the city’s bustling streets.
